Introduction to Peptide Therapy in Women’s Health

Hormonal imbalances affect millions of women worldwide, often leading to symptoms such as fatigue, mood swings, weight gain, and decreased libido. Traditional hormone replacement therapy (HRT) can be effective but may carry risks or side effects that some women wish to avoid. Peptide therapy has emerged as a natural, targeted option to support hormone balance—helping women regain vitality and wellbeing without the drawbacks of synthetic hormones.

Peptides are short chains of amino acids that act as signaling molecules in the body, influencing various biological functions including hormone regulation. This article explores how peptide therapy can support women’s hormonal health, practical dosing protocols, and the current scientific evidence behind these therapies.

How Peptides Support Hormonal Balance in Women

Peptides work by stimulating the body’s own hormone production or modulating endocrine system pathways. Unlike direct hormone replacement, peptides encourage natural hormone synthesis and release, potentially restoring balance more gently.

Key Peptides for Women’s Hormonal Health

  • CJC-1295 (with or without DAC): A growth hormone-releasing hormone (GHRH) analog that stimulates endogenous growth hormone (GH) production, supporting metabolism, energy, and tissue repair. GH also influences sex hormone balance.
  • Ipamorelin: A selective growth hormone secretagogue that promotes GH release without significantly affecting cortisol or prolactin, making it a well-tolerated option.
  • BPC-157: A peptide known for its regenerative properties, it helps reduce inflammation and repair tissues, which can indirectly improve hormonal function by reducing systemic stress.
  • PT-141 (Bremelanotide): Primarily used for female sexual dysfunction, PT-141 works on melanocortin receptors to enhance libido by influencing neurological pathways rather than hormone levels directly.
  • Thymosin Alpha-1: Supports immune modulation and may indirectly improve hormonal balance by reducing chronic inflammation.

    Practical Peptide Therapy Protocols for Women

    1. Growth Hormone Support: CJC-1295 + Ipamorelin

    Purpose: Enhance natural GH secretion to improve energy, metabolism, and hormone balance.

    Dosing:

  • CJC-1295 (no DAC): 100 mcg subcutaneously (SC) 3-4 times per week
  • Ipamorelin: 100 mcg SC 3-4 times per week, often combined with CJC-1295 for synergistic effects
  • Duration: 8-12 weeks, followed by a reassessment

    Notes: Administer injections before bedtime or in the evening to mimic natural GH peaks.

    2. Tissue Repair and Inflammation Reduction: BPC-157

    Purpose: Support gut health and reduce systemic inflammation that may impair hormone function.

    Dosing: 200-250 mcg SC daily, typically for 4 weeks

    Notes: Often used in conjunction with GH peptides to support overall recovery.

    3. Sexual Health: PT-141

    Purpose: Improve female libido and sexual satisfaction without hormonal manipulation.

    Dosing: 1-2 mg SC, 30-60 minutes before anticipated sexual activity

    Notes: Can be used as needed; consult a healthcare provider for suitability.

    Evidence-Based Benefits of Peptide Therapy in Women

  • Improved Energy and Metabolism: Studies show that stimulating GH release via peptides like CJC-1295 and Ipamorelin can enhance body composition and energy levels, which often decline with hormonal imbalances in women.
  • Mood and Cognitive Function: Growth hormone and its downstream effectors influence neurogenesis and mood regulation, potentially improving symptoms of depression and brain fog linked to hormonal shifts.
  • Sexual Dysfunction: PT-141 has FDA approval for hypoactive sexual desire disorder in premenopausal women, demonstrating efficacy in improving sexual desire without systemic hormone alterations.
  • Reduced Inflammation: BPC-157 has shown promise in animal models for healing and anti-inflammatory effects, which may translate to better hormonal health by reducing stress on endocrine organs.

    Safety and Considerations

    While peptide therapy offers a natural approach, it is not free from risks or considerations:

  • Consult a Healthcare Provider: Peptide therapies should be used under medical supervision, preferably by a provider experienced in peptide protocols and women’s hormonal health.
  • Source and Quality: Use pharmaceutical-grade peptides from reputable suppliers to avoid contamination or dosing inaccuracies.
  • Possible Side Effects: Mild injection site reactions, headache, dizziness, or temporary water retention can occur. More serious effects are rare but require immediate medical attention.
  • Not a Replacement for Medical Treatment: Peptides may complement but should not replace conventional treatments for serious hormonal disorders such as thyroid disease or adrenal insufficiency.
